励磁涌流引起的变压器差动保护误动作分析及对策

摘    要:励磁涌流和内部故障的可靠鉴别是实现变压器差动保护的关键问题,它直接制约着变压器差动保护正确动作率。介绍了一起励磁涌流引起的变压器差动保护误动作行为。对变压器差动保护的配置、故障录波数据和保护动作行为进行了分析,结合二次谐波制动原理和间断角制动原理对故障录波数据中变压器励磁涌流的谐波数据和波形进行了详细分析,提出了对励磁涌流相关整定值进行改进的防范对策。分析方法及过程具有一定的参考价值。

Abstract:A new algorithm based on two points product method is presented in the paper to address the mal-operation in the transformer differential protection due to magnetizing inrush current. This method is based on the principle that the waveform of the inrush is distorted seriously, while the fault current keeps nearly sinusoid. By the trigonometric function algorithm, the method samples currents with the differential filter continuously, and obtains square sums of two neighboring PI/2 currents for many groups, and then distinguishes the inrush current by the ratios of square sums of neighboring groups. Theoretical analysis and dynamic simulation results demonstrate the effectiveness, reliability, and user-friendliness of the method under various fault conditions.
